About Gusto
Gusto is a modern, online people platform that helps small businesses take care of their teams. On top of full-service payroll, Gusto offers health insurance, 401(k)s, expert HR, and team management tools. Today, Gusto offices in Denver, San Francisco, and New York serve more than 400,000 businesses nationwide.

About the Team
The Entity Management team is responsible for building and maintaining tools that help small businesses manage the entire lifecycle of their legal and compliance needs, including incorporation. This means supporting business owners from the very first step of getting their company incorporated, all the way through ongoing compliance, account monitoring, and even dissolution if needed. The team’s mission is to simplify and automate these often complex, time-consuming processes, so business owners can focus on growing their business without worrying about government regulations.
